We are seeking a highly motivated Data & AI Change Manager for Raytheon DT’s Data, Analytics, and AI team. You will have the opportunity to directly impact the successful adoption of Raytheon data and AI products and services. By leveraging enterprise data, AI technology, market analysis, and building a comprehensive understanding of Raytheon business and user needs you will deliver comprehensive change management plans, which include training, communications, sponsorship, and quantifiable measurement.
Reporting to the Director of Product Management, the successful candidate will be highly collaborative, technically savvy, and passionate about using AI to deliver value.
What You Will Do:
- Direct change management activities and initiatives in collaboration with Raytheon DT organization leadership.
- Communicate goals based on organizational objectives.
- Align change advice and consultancy resources to organizational needs.
- Build change capability and maturity by providing training, communications and growing change advocacy within the broader organization.
- Create change management strategy for enterprise level initiatives and the application of a structured methodology, including leading change management activities, assessing change impact, user readiness, and communication strategy.
- Conduct impact analysis with key stakeholders and execute plan to address organizational and business readiness
- Define, measure, and report success metrics and change efforts.
- Support and engage senior leaders through large scale change efforts as change sponsors.
- Ensure alignment with stakeholders and teams on methodologies and activities.
- Provide mentoring, coaching, and feedback. Share best practices and lessons learned.
- Self-motivated, self-driven and willing to take on new responsibilities.
- Responsible for the success of all change management deliverables assigned.
Qualifications You Must Have:
- Bachelor's degree with 8 years of relevant experience, or Master’s degree with 5 years of relevant experience.
- Experience leading enterprise-wide changes in organization stemming from changes to Digital Technology, Data Platforms/Products, Data Analytics, AI Solutions, IT infrastructure, Applications, or Governance changes.
- Experience with large scale enterprise change adoption impacting people, an understanding of the change lifecycle and how people adopt change.
- Experience with creating actionable deliverables for the five change management levers: communications plan, sponsor roadmap, coaching plan, training plan, resistance management plan.
Qualifications We Prefer:
- Change Management Professional certification (Prosci or equivalent.)
- Experience with Project Management and Agile development.
- Experience managing formal IT change processes, training, and go-live support.
- Exceptional written and oral communication skills and able to develop executive-level presentations for ELT and Board level audiences.
- Must be able to clearly articulate messages to a variety of audiences.
- Experience managing communications, training, and stakeholder engagement.
